After 2 and a half hours sleep I got up as agreed to see sunset over the beautiful old town of Khiva.  The morning was cool, the streets were empty and was a lovely feeling being inside the walls with just a handful of people.  

We came in through the main gate and decided where we thought would be the  place to see this amazing sunrise.  We found our spot and waited... Waited for what you might ask, it was super cloudy, the walls and buildings were too high so there was no sunrise ๐Ÿ˜…๐Ÿ˜…๐Ÿ˜… however as I mentioned it was amazing to be inside the walls before most people.  

We still had a good wander around took some fotos and I headed back to bed.  Managed to get some shut eye.  Headed for breakfast which consisted of the best fried eggs and the hardest stale bread.  You can't have everything!!

It was already pretty warm but decided on walking to the bazar.  Basically a market where you can buy anything and everything.  We found jackpot, as there were a few ladies selling salads..fresh, amazing smells and cheap.  So we treated ourselves to a cucumber/cabbage thing and what we guessed was carrot spaghetti.  The colour was brilliant orange.  It was super tasty.  We also haggled our way to buying a great big melon.

The great thing I have to tell you about the girls I met is that funnily enough we are all non meat eaters!! Out of the 7 people who watched the football 1 was a meat eater!! Super crazy!! 

Anyhow treats bought we trundled back to the hostel.  As it was super warm we made the decision to hangout at the hostel and go back into the walls around 17h.  Again not really anyone there.  I am completely and utterly in awe of this place.  I have no idea why, but I just love it. 

Taking more pictures of the same things but everything looks a little different with the different light,  and there was fun but like in the morning.  

Camera roll full headed back for our lovely salad and some delicious take away pumpkin dumplings.  After a quick dinner it  was time to head back into the walls  sunset.  What a different story, people everywhere.  A mixture of local tourists, western tourists and families who live within the walls enjoying time outside.  Grandma's walking their grandchildren, kids playing football, groups of guys chatting.  A montรณn of activity. 

We sat for a while soaking up the atmosphere, enjoying the entertainment.  Naturally we took some more pictures, happy with what we had headed back to the hostel.  I have to say the hostel was in a great location, 5 mins and we were in the old town. 

I also wanted to see inside the walls at night, with all the buildings lit up.  So chilled for a bit then headed back in around 22h.  Man alive !! What a difference, it was like Disney land, puppet shows, performers, balloon sellers, golf buggy rides, miniature car rides for the kids!!! Totally different.  I couldn't quite believe it!!
